derived from the word immaculate meaning Free from flaws or mistakes; perfect... immaculant is the adjective form of immaculate
Also used to describe anyone by the name of Kazim or Raza
Kazim posse's a very immaculant Mitsubishi lancer Evolution, which can survive Erika's death grip on any mountain road.
by Evokew January 08, 2011